## Artifact Signing — SDK Parity Notes (Weekly Sync)

Kestrel SDK for Android reached parity with the Swift client this sprint: offline queueing, batched telemetry, and retry semantics now match. Both SDKs ship as signed artifacts from the same pipeline. Remaining gap: background sync throttling, targeted next sprint. Verify both release bundles before tagging. Both artifacts validate against the shared signing key below.

signing key of kawig-fafog = bky19_6Fypv1qws7J8qJtaYjX

Tide-table widget (Moonpull). Renders six-hour tide predictions per harbor. Data source: Harborline feed, polled every 15 min. If predictions go stale (>45 min), widget shows last-known values with a warning badge. Review checklist: confirm timezone handling uses harbor-local offsets, not client locale; verify interpolation caps at two missing data points; check the fallback chart renders without the feed. Do not merge changes to the smoothing function without a sign-off from the coastal data team. Full review criteria are on the page below.

wiki page, tadug-yagap: https://jira.qorvelsys.internal/pages/browse/display/projects/5e6c

## Data stores: Catalogue import (Shelfwright)

Quick refresher before the release: the nightly catalogue import pulls MARC records from the Brindlemoor Library consortium feed and lands them in the `catalogue_staging` database. The transformer dedupes by title hash, so re-running an import is safe — worst case you get a no-op. Heads up that the staging box is small; if the import queue backs up past 50k records, ping the data team before cutting the release. The importer connects to staging with the string below.

database URL for hawip-kagap: redis://rusok_svc:bMCaqek7MRWIOJ@db-8501.zarqeltech.corp:5432/sileth

// ROLLOUT_STICKINESS_WINDOW controls how long Flagmont pins a user to a
// flag variant after first evaluation. Security note: shortening this below
// 60s lets an attacker flip variants rapidly and probe gated code paths, so
// changes require review. Value is seconds; enforced server-side, not in the
// client SDK. Validated against the build identified below.

build token for tajeg-bajep: htk14_409ba9df6b8acb